Stat. § 767.511. (6) Interest on arrearage. Subject to sub. (6m), a party ordered to pay child support under this section shall pay simple interest at the rate of 1 percent per month on any amount in arrears that is equal to or greater than the amount of child support due in one month. The Child Support Debt Reduction Program is a California program designed to help you reduce the child support debt you owe to the government. If you qualify for this program you will be allowed to pay off your debt for less than the full amount owed. You may qualify for this program if you are able to pay ...

TANF Arrears Reduction (Clean Slate Program) The Clean Slate program is offered by Healthcare and Family Services, Division of Child Support Services. The program allows the permanent removal of past due child support debt owed to the State of Illinois in exchange for regular ordered payments of child support to the family.

Only cases receiving services through the Title IV-D Child Support Program are eligible for State Income Tax Refund Offset. Cases eligible for State Tax Refund Offset have a delinquent child support amount of $150.00 or more.
